Keith Urban has added shows to his "Love, Pain & the Whole Crazy World Tour" that will start up on November 1 in Columbus, Ohio. Ah, right in the middle of all this farm-buying business, dude goes out on tour.
Urban will take Gary Allan out as the opener for the shows, which include stops in London, Ontario and multiple cities in the eastern half of the US.
Urban is still out in support of last November's Love, Pain & the Whole Crazy Thing, which spawned the Grammy-nominated "Once in a Lifetime." Urban will stop by the 41st Annual CMA Awards on November 7 to perform and to see if he snags any of the awards he's up for - Entertainer of the Year, Male Vocalist of the Year, Album of the Year and Song of the Year.
